Once upon a time, in a beautiful forest, there lived a little sparrow named Sunny. Sunny was small, with bright feathers and a gentle chirp. But he had one big worry — he couldn’t fly as high as the other birds. He watched the eagles soar and the swallows dance in the wind, wishing he could do the same. Sunny felt sad and scared.
- What’s the matter, Sunny? Oliver the owl asked gently. Sunny sighed and replied, - I’ll never be able to fly like the others. I’m too small and too weak. Oliver smiled and flapped his wings. - You may be small, but that doesn't mean you're not capable.
- Do you know the biggest secret of flying high? Oliver asked. Sunny looked up with curious eyes. - What is it? - It’s believing in yourself, Oliver said wisely. - Before any bird can soar, they have to believe they can. The strength you need comes from within.
The next morning, Sunny decided to try. He stood on the edge of his nest, looking down at the ground below. His heart raced, but he remembered Oliver’s words. - Believe in yourself, he whispered. With a deep breath, Sunny flapped his wings and leaped into the air.
At first, Sunny wobbled and felt scared. He almost fell, but he didn’t give up. He flapped his wings harder and harder. Slowly but surely, he began to fly higher. - I can do it! Sunny chirped. He soared past the trees, feeling the wind beneath his wings.
Sunny was amazed! He wasn’t as fast as the eagles or as agile as the swallows, but he was flying just like them. He realized it wasn’t his size or strength that held him back — it was his own doubt. From that day on, Sunny flew with confidence. - I believe in myself! Sunny chirped happily.
